What Are The Benefits When You Upsize Microsoft Access To SQL Server Los Angeles
Worth of Microsoft Gain Access To in Your Company
Mid to big companies might have hundreds to countless desktop. Each desktop computer has conventional software that enables team to accomplish computing jobs without the treatment of the company's IT department. This uses the primary tenet of desktop computer computer: empowering individuals to increase efficiency as well as lower prices through decentralized computing.
As the world's most popular desktop data source, Microsoft Accessibility is made use of in mostly all companies that make use of Microsoft Windows. As users end up being more skillful in the procedure of these applications, they start to recognize services to company tasks that they themselves can carry out. The natural advancement of this process is that spreadsheets and data sources are created and maintained by end-users to manage their day-to-day jobs.
This vibrant permits both performance and also dexterity as customers are encouraged to address organisation troubles without the treatment of their organization's Infotech framework. Microsoft Accessibility fits into this room by offering a desktop computer database atmosphere where end-users could rapidly create data source applications with tables, questions, kinds and records. Gain access to is excellent for inexpensive single individual or workgroup data source applications.
However this power comes with a cost. As even more individuals use Microsoft Access to manage their work, issues of information security, integrity, maintainability, scalability and management end up being severe. Individuals who developed these solutions are hardly ever educated to be data source specialists, designers or system managers. As databases grow out of the abilities of the initial writer, they have to move into a more durable setting.
While some individuals consider this a reason that end-users should not ever before make use of Microsoft Access, we consider this to be the exemption as opposed to the guideline. Many Microsoft Access databases are developed by end-users as well as never should graduate to the next level. Implementing an approach to create every end-user database "skillfully" would be a big waste of resources.
For the unusual Microsoft Accessibility databases that are so effective that they should advance, SQL Server offers the next all-natural progression. Without losing the existing financial investment in the application (table layouts, information, queries, types, reports, macros and also components), data can be transferred to SQL Server as well as the Access database connected to it. As Soon As in SQL Server, various other platforms such as Visual Studio.NET can be utilized to produce Windows, web and/or mobile remedies. The Access database application could be totally changed or a crossbreed remedy might be produced.
For more details, review our paper Microsoft Accessibility within a Company's General Database Approach.
Microsoft Accessibility and also SQL Database Architectures
Microsoft Accessibility is the premier desktop database product available for Microsoft Windows. Considering that its intro in 1992, Accessibility has actually supplied a flexible platform for beginners and power users to develop single-user and also tiny workgroup database applications.
Microsoft Access has appreciated excellent success due to the fact that it pioneered the concept of tipping customers with a difficult task with the use of Wizards. This, in addition to an instinctive question developer, among the very best desktop coverage tools as well as the incorporation of macros as well as a coding setting, all add to making Access the best option for desktop database advancement.
Given that Access is made to be easy to use as well as approachable, it was never ever intended as a system for the most reliable as well as robust applications. Generally, upsizing should happen when these qualities become essential for the application. Thankfully, the adaptability of Gain access to enables you to upsize to SQL Server in a variety of methods, from a quick cost-efficient, data-moving circumstance to full application redesign.
Gain access to supplies a rich variety of data designs that permit it to manage data in a selection of ways. When thinking about an upsizing task, it is essential to recognize the selection of ways Gain access to could be configured to use its native Jet database format and also SQL Server in both solitary and multi-user atmospheres.
Gain access to and also the Jet Engine
Microsoft Accessibility has its very own data source engine-- the Microsoft Jet Data source Engine (also called the ACE with Access 2007's introduction of the ACCDB format). Jet was made from the beginning to support solitary customer and also multiuser documents sharing on a local area network. Databases have a maximum size of 2 GB, although an Access database can link to other data sources through linked tables and also several backend databases to workaround the 2 GB limitation.
But Accessibility is more than a data source engine. It is likewise an application advancement atmosphere that allows users to develop queries, create forms and reports, and write macros and also Visual Basic for Applications (VBA) component code to automate an application. In its default arrangement, Gain access to uses Jet internally to store its layout things such as forms, records, macros, as well as components and utilizes Jet to keep all table data.
Among the primary advantages of Gain access to upsizing is that you can revamp your application to remain to use its forms, records, macros and also modules, and change the Jet Engine with SQL Server. This allows the best of both worlds: the convenience of use of Accessibility with the integrity as well as safety of SQL Server.
Before you try to transform an Access database to SQL Server, make sure you recognize:
Which applications belong in Microsoft Gain access to vs. SQL Server? Not every data source should be changed.
The factors for upsizing your database. Make sure SQL Server provides you what you look for.
The tradeoffs for doing so. There are ands also as well as minuses depending on exactly what you're aiming to enhance. Ensure you are not migrating to SQL Server only for efficiency factors.
In a lot of cases, performance reduces when an application is upsized, especially for reasonably tiny databases (under 200 MEGABYTES).
Some performance concerns are unconnected to the backend data source. Improperly made questions and also table design will not be fixed by upsizing. Microsoft Access tables provide some functions that SQL Server tables do not such as an automated refresh when the data changes. SQL Server calls for an explicit requery.
Choices for Moving Microsoft Access to SQL Server
There are numerous choices for holding SQL Server databases:
A neighborhood circumstances of SQL Express, which is a free version reference of SQL Server can be set up on each individual's machine
A shared SQL Server data source on your network
A cloud host such as SQL Azure. Cloud hosts have security that limitation which IP addresses can get information, so fixed IP addresses and/or VPN is essential.
There are several methods to upsize your Microsoft Gain access to databases to SQL Server:
Move the information to SQL Server and connect to it from your Access database while maintaining the existing Accessibility application.
Changes could be should sustain SQL Server queries and also distinctions from Gain access to data sources.
Convert an Access MDB database to an Access Information Project (ADP) that attaches straight to a SQL Server database.
Since ADPs were deprecated in Gain access to 2013, we do not advise this alternative.
Use Microsoft Gain Access To with MS Azure.
With Office365, your information is posted right into a SQL Server database organized by SQL Azure with an Accessibility Web front end
Appropriate for fundamental watching as well as editing and enhancing of data across the web
However, Access Web Applications do not have the modification showcases equivalent to VBA in Access desktop computer remedies
Move the whole application to the.NET Structure, ASP.NET, as well as SQL Server platform, or recreate it on SharePoint.
A hybrid service that places the data in SQL Server with an additional front-end plus an Accessibility front-end database.
SQL Server can be the standard version organized on a business quality server or a cost-free SQL Server Express edition installed on your PC
Data source Difficulties in an Organization
Every organization needs to get over database challenges to meet their objective. These difficulties consist of:
• Maximizing roi
• Taking care of human resources
• Quick deployment
• Flexibility as well as maintainability
• Scalability (secondary).
Making the most of return on investment is much more crucial than ever. Management requires substantial results for the expensive financial investments in data source application advancement. Several database development initiatives fail to produce the results they assure. Picking the appropriate innovation as well as strategy for each and every level in an organization is essential to making the most of roi. This means choosing the most effective have a peek at this site overall return, which doesn't imply picking the least costly preliminary remedy. This is commonly one of the most vital decision a chief details policeman (CIO) or primary modern technology policeman (CTO) makes.
Taking Care Of Human Resources.
Handling individuals to customize modern technology is testing. The more complicated the innovation or application, the fewer people are qualified to manage it, as well as the a lot more expensive they are to work with. Turn over is always an issue, and also having the right requirements is important to efficiently sustaining tradition applications. Training and also staying up to date with modern technology are also challenging.
Creating database applications rapidly is important, not just for lowering prices, however, for replying to interior or customer demands. The capability to develop applications swiftly offers a substantial competitive advantage.
The IT supervisor is responsible for supplying options and also making tradeoffs to support the business needs of the organization. By using different innovations, you could supply company decision manufacturers choices, such as a 60 percent remedy in three months, a 90 percent remedy in twelve months, or a 99 percent remedy in twenty-four months. (Instead of months, maybe bucks.) Occasionally, time to market is most crucial, other times it may be expense, as well as other times functions or safety and security are most important. Requirements transform rapidly and also are uncertain. We stay in a "adequate" rather than an ideal globe, so understanding how Check Out Your URL you can provide "adequate" services swiftly gives you as well as your company an one-upmanship.
Versatility and Maintainability.
Despite having the very best system style, by the time multiple month growth initiatives are completed, requires change. Versions comply with versions, and a system that's designed to be flexible and also able to suit adjustment can mean the difference between success and failing for the customers' careers.
Solution ought to be designed to manage the expected data and also even more. However several systems are never ever finished, are discarded soon, or alter so much gradually that the preliminary analyses are wrong. Scalability is very important, but often less important than a quick solution. If the application successfully supports growth, scalability can be included later on when it's financially warranted.